Erosion
The water flow out of the course is estimated to be similar to that found near Mapua particularly after a spring tide. Hydrological effects will have to be assessed and modelled for engineering consideration during the detailed feasibility stage.
The plantings of trees to combat wind erosion will continue, replacing the pine forest with native plantings. Edges of the course will be landscaped with plantings and if necessary cobbled along the water line to reduce any effect from boat washes and any wave motion.
Erosion from sea level change due to global warming will also need to be assessed to determine what impacts this will have on the future of the Island and the course
